Runways and Taxiways for Supersonic Transports
Considerable interest has arisen in the United States and in Europe during the 1960 's concerning the development of a supersonic transport for civil aviation. The Federal government has begun to appropriate funds for the development of such a transport. Considerable work must be undertaken before supersonic transports for civil aviation will become a reality. The problems associated with the design of a supersonic transport can be divided into two broad categories: (2) Flight requirements, and (2) the airport requirements. This paper is concerned with airport requirements. From the data available to date (1962), the paper attempts to prognosticate the length and width of runways that will be required to accommodate supersonic transports; the necessary width of taxiways and their radii; and, finally, the effective thickness of asphalt and concrete pavement. An analysis is developed that will permit the airport designer to determine the radii of new taxiways providing certain physical dimensions of the aircraft are known. Also, an analysis is developed for determining whether existing taxiways will need to be widened.
